rhythmn+hive
@别转6890:php+mysql开发的网站 如何使用hadoop+hbase+hive,能代替mysql么 -
任话19511317654…… 0 就目前的产品情况,代替不了,中长期看,Hadoop+HBase+Hive也不会以代替mysql为目标. 1 就你提问的场景推测,你也用不着Hadoop,Hive,HBase中的任何一个,没那个需求. 2 你知道的『Hive能把SQL转成HBase能识别的』是错的,...
@别转6890:从架构和功能层次说明hbase与hive的区别 -
任话19511317654…… 共同点:1.hbase与hive都是架构在hadoop之上的.都是用hadoop作为底层存储 区别:2.Hive是建立在Hadoop之上为了减少MapReduce jobs编写工作的批处理系统,HBase是为了支持弥补Hadoop对实时操作的缺陷的项目 .3.想象你在操作...
@别转6890:windows下怎么用python连接hive数据库 -
任话19511317654…… windows下怎么用python连接hive数据库 由于版本的不同,Python 连接 Hive 的方式也就不一样.在网上搜索关键字 python hive 的时候可以找到一些解决方案.大部分是这样的,首先把hive 根目录下的$HIVE_HOME/lib/py拷贝到 python 的库中,也就是 site-package 中,或者干脆把新写的 python 代码和拷贝的 py 库放在同一个目录下,然后用这个目录下提供的 thrift 接口调用.示例也是非常简单的
@别转6890:hive中count和sum的区别 -
任话19511317654…… 对你的问题有些疑问,不知你是要了解两者在hive的执行层面的区别,还是纯粹HiveSQL 的两个函数的问题? 如果是前者,把问题描述更具体一些,现在还不知你是想了解什么问题~ 如果是后者,关于两个函数的区别,count 是记数,sum是求和. 比如有以下记录: 学号 姓名 课程 分数 001 张三 语文 88 001 张三 数学 90 如果针对上面数据中的分数进行count和sum,count的结果为2,表示2条记录,如果sum,就是88+90=178
@别转6890:如何查询hive的远程服务连接参数 -
任话19511317654…… 1、hive 命令行模式,直接输入/hive/bin/hive的执行程序,或者输入 hive --service cli 用于linux平台命令行查询,查询语句基本跟mysql查询语句类似2、 hive web界面的 (端口号9999) 启动方式 hive –service hwi & 用于通过浏览器来访问hive,感...
@别转6890:如何将hive的结果写入mysql -
任话19511317654…… 大部分利用hive做数据分析的步骤是先用hive将统计结果导出到本地文件或者Hive的其他表中7a686964616fe4b893e5b19e31333361306462,再将本地文件导入到mysql或者利用sqoop将Hive表导入到mysql中.今天同事给推荐了一个利用udf函...
@别转6890:如何在Hive中使用Json格式数据 -
任话19511317654…… 方法: 1、将json以字符串的方式整个入Hive表,然后使用LATERAL VIEW json_tuple的方法,获取所需要的列名. 2、将json拆成各个字段,入Hive表.这将需要使用第三方的SerDe,例如:https://code.google.com/p/hive-json-serde/ 本文将主...
@别转6890:hive 近似中位数函数怎么计算 -
任话19511317654…… hive字符串函数 1. 字符串长度函数:length 语法: length(string A) 返回值: int 说明:返回字符串A的长度 举例: hive> select length('abcedfg') from lxw_dual; 7 2. 字符串反转函数:reverse 语法: reverse(string A) 返回值: string 说明:.
@别转6890:Hive 是什么意思? -
任话19511317654…… hive是基于Hadoop的一个数据仓库工具,可以将结构化的数据文件映射为一张数据库表,并提供简单的sql查询功能,可以将sql语句转换为MapReduce任务进行运行. 其优点是学习成本低,可以通过类SQL语句快速实现简单的MapReduce统计,不必开发专门的MapReduce应用,十分适合数据仓库的统计分析.
@别转6890:hive启动server模式时,无法运行hive命令,怎么办 -
任话19511317654…… ①hive中的hive*-site.xml需要添加一些内容(方便的话,可以贴出配置文件) ②需要将相应的lib下的jar和conf下的xml配置文件拷贝到hive中
任话19511317654…… 0 就目前的产品情况,代替不了,中长期看,Hadoop+HBase+Hive也不会以代替mysql为目标. 1 就你提问的场景推测,你也用不着Hadoop,Hive,HBase中的任何一个,没那个需求. 2 你知道的『Hive能把SQL转成HBase能识别的』是错的,...
@别转6890:从架构和功能层次说明hbase与hive的区别 -
任话19511317654…… 共同点:1.hbase与hive都是架构在hadoop之上的.都是用hadoop作为底层存储 区别:2.Hive是建立在Hadoop之上为了减少MapReduce jobs编写工作的批处理系统,HBase是为了支持弥补Hadoop对实时操作的缺陷的项目 .3.想象你在操作...
@别转6890:windows下怎么用python连接hive数据库 -
任话19511317654…… windows下怎么用python连接hive数据库 由于版本的不同,Python 连接 Hive 的方式也就不一样.在网上搜索关键字 python hive 的时候可以找到一些解决方案.大部分是这样的,首先把hive 根目录下的$HIVE_HOME/lib/py拷贝到 python 的库中,也就是 site-package 中,或者干脆把新写的 python 代码和拷贝的 py 库放在同一个目录下,然后用这个目录下提供的 thrift 接口调用.示例也是非常简单的
@别转6890:hive中count和sum的区别 -
任话19511317654…… 对你的问题有些疑问,不知你是要了解两者在hive的执行层面的区别,还是纯粹HiveSQL 的两个函数的问题? 如果是前者,把问题描述更具体一些,现在还不知你是想了解什么问题~ 如果是后者,关于两个函数的区别,count 是记数,sum是求和. 比如有以下记录: 学号 姓名 课程 分数 001 张三 语文 88 001 张三 数学 90 如果针对上面数据中的分数进行count和sum,count的结果为2,表示2条记录,如果sum,就是88+90=178
@别转6890:如何查询hive的远程服务连接参数 -
任话19511317654…… 1、hive 命令行模式,直接输入/hive/bin/hive的执行程序,或者输入 hive --service cli 用于linux平台命令行查询,查询语句基本跟mysql查询语句类似2、 hive web界面的 (端口号9999) 启动方式 hive –service hwi & 用于通过浏览器来访问hive,感...
@别转6890:如何将hive的结果写入mysql -
任话19511317654…… 大部分利用hive做数据分析的步骤是先用hive将统计结果导出到本地文件或者Hive的其他表中7a686964616fe4b893e5b19e31333361306462,再将本地文件导入到mysql或者利用sqoop将Hive表导入到mysql中.今天同事给推荐了一个利用udf函...
@别转6890:如何在Hive中使用Json格式数据 -
任话19511317654…… 方法: 1、将json以字符串的方式整个入Hive表,然后使用LATERAL VIEW json_tuple的方法,获取所需要的列名. 2、将json拆成各个字段,入Hive表.这将需要使用第三方的SerDe,例如:https://code.google.com/p/hive-json-serde/ 本文将主...
@别转6890:hive 近似中位数函数怎么计算 -
任话19511317654…… hive字符串函数 1. 字符串长度函数:length 语法: length(string A) 返回值: int 说明:返回字符串A的长度 举例: hive> select length('abcedfg') from lxw_dual; 7 2. 字符串反转函数:reverse 语法: reverse(string A) 返回值: string 说明:.
@别转6890:Hive 是什么意思? -
任话19511317654…… hive是基于Hadoop的一个数据仓库工具,可以将结构化的数据文件映射为一张数据库表,并提供简单的sql查询功能,可以将sql语句转换为MapReduce任务进行运行. 其优点是学习成本低,可以通过类SQL语句快速实现简单的MapReduce统计,不必开发专门的MapReduce应用,十分适合数据仓库的统计分析.
@别转6890:hive启动server模式时,无法运行hive命令,怎么办 -
任话19511317654…… ①hive中的hive*-site.xml需要添加一些内容(方便的话,可以贴出配置文件) ②需要将相应的lib下的jar和conf下的xml配置文件拷贝到hive中